scsi: hisi_sas: Include TMF elements in struct hisi_sas_slot



In future scenarios we will want to use the TMF struct for more task types
than SSP.

As such, we can add struct hisi_sas_tmf_task directly into struct
hisi_sas_slot, and this will mean we can remove the TMF parameters from the
task prep functions.
